Lost Driver 3.0 Design Features

Rocker & Speed

The Driver 3.0 carries a medium entry rocker and a refined tail rocker, allowing for tight arcs in the pocket. It feels lively under your feet, generating instant speed without sacrificing control.

Outline & Rails

The outline is sleek and streamlined with a narrow-ish tail for precision. Blended rails grip well in steeper waves, giving the Driver 3.0 a responsive and locked-in feel when pushed hard on rail.

Bottom Contours

Expect a single-to-double concave that maximizes lift, flow, and responsiveness — ideal for surfers who thrive on speed and transition.

Fin Setup

The Lost Driver 3.0 is designed as a thruster, the most reliable setup for high-performance predictability. Works best with stiffer, more upright fin templates for speed and release.

What Size Lost Driver 3.0 Should I Ride?

Most surfers ride the Driver 3.0 the same length or 1" shorter than their typical performance shortboard, depending on desired volume. If you surf punchy LA beach breaks like El Porto or Topanga on bigger days, you may size up slightly for hold.

How does the Driver 3.0 compare to the Sub Driver 2.0?

The Sub Driver 2.0 has more volume, is easier to paddle, and handles weaker surf better. The Driver 3.0 is sharper, faster, and more suited to powerful waves and performance surfing.

What fin setup works best?

A thruster setup with stiffer, upright templates. Try FCS2 H4, FCS2 Performer, or Futures JJF Techflex.
